koukos wrote:
Is there any way to get vmware4 work with mm-sources-2.5.72-r2 ?


(EDIT) Remember to download latest vmware-any-any-updateXX.tar.gz patch
ftp://platan.vc.cvut.cz/pub/vmware/


Code:

cd /opt/vmware
mkdir vmwarePatch
cp /"downloadpath"/vmware-any-any-updateXX.tar.gz vmwarePatch/
cd wmwarePatch
tar -zxvf vmware-any-any-updateXX.tar.gz
cd vmware-any-any-updateXX
./runme.pl

:wink:
Let script run vmware-config.pl again to build fresh vmmon.o & vmnet.o for your bleeding edge 2.5.x kernel
